I've had this book recommended to me by so many people! And it is good, in parts. It's also a huge slog. I think the parts I found most challenging were the assumptions made about pregnant people by the author, and the stifling heterosexuality of it all. I would still recommend it to other people as a study of how all consuming questions about parenthood can be, with the grain of salt that this presentation lacks something if you're not a cis straight white lady.
